China News Service, Harbin, May 3 (Reporter Shi Yan, Cheng Yan) The Heilongjiang Health and Welfare Committee announced on the 3rd that there were no newly diagnosed cases in Heilongjiang Province at 0-24 hours on the 2nd, and 13 new cases were cured.

  As of 24:00 on May 2nd, a total of 558 local confirmed cases were reported, and a total of 484 discharged cases were cured. There are currently 61 confirmed cases, including 50 cases in Harbin, 10 cases in Mudanjiang, and 1 case in Daqing. 25 cases, including 17 cases in Harbin and 8 cases in Mudanjiang. The number of hot clinics on the day was 713. A total of 19,820 people in close contact with the province have been tracked, 17552 people have been released from medical observation, and 2268 people are still undergoing medical observation.

  At 0-24 o'clock on the 2nd, there were no new confirmed imported cases in the province; three new cases were cured and discharged outside the country. As of 24:00 on May 2, a total of 386 cases of imported confirmed cases were reported, including 120 cases in Heilongjiang Province and 266 cases in other provinces; 250 cases of confirmed cases imported overseas; and a total of 136 cases of cured cases discharged overseas. 2101 close contacts were traced overseas, 2090 medical observations have been discontinued, and 11 are still undergoing medical observations.

  At 0-24 o'clock on the 2nd, there were no newly imported asymptomatic infected persons from abroad. As of 24:00 on May 2, there are 7 cases of asymptomatic infection imported from abroad, including 3 cases in Heilongjiang Province and 4 cases in other provinces. (Finish)
